Css width percentage ie8 for windows

Even when the number is rounded when the page is painted, the full value is preserved in memory and used for subsequent child calculation. The interesting part of those statistics is that the numbers across ie6, ie7, and ie8 are very close, preventing a single microsoft browser from dominating. The lack of support for minimum width in internet explorer has caused many problems for web designers. Internet explorer 8 supports partially boxsizing in tables simone. More likely youre trying to center something like a modal window right in the center. There will probably be one in css level 3 see below. Starting in windows internet explorer 8, the ihtmlcurrentstylebackgroundpositionx property is an extension to cascading style sheets css, and can be used as a synonym for backgroundpositionx in ie8 standards mode as of internet explorer for windows phone 8. W3c dom compatibility css object model view quirksmode. Also, my own testing supports your point that height. Css3 how to target only ie, firefox, chrome, safari. Kind of funny that microsoft themselves developed the png format, but their own browser. Internet explorer the bane of most web developers existence. By default, the property defines the height of the content area.

The width property has effect only on blocklevel elements or on elements with absolute or fixed position. I know that ie does funky things with padding and margins, but thought that ie8 solved the box model problem. You may want to set the body margin and padding to 0. Use the height property to set or return the height of an element. The min width and max width properties override the width property. These properties specify minimum values for either height or width. Until now, the only way to emulate minwidth is to use either javascript or internet explorer expressions indirect javascript. The size of the div box with the transparent background atop the image has a completely different widthheight in ie 8 than it does in ff or chrome.

Starting in windows internet explorer 8, the ihtmlcssstyledeclarationbackgroundpositiony property is an extension to cascading style sheets css, and can be used as a synonym for backgroundpositiony in ie8 standards mode as of internet explorer for windows phone 8. Ie 8 displays widthheight of div differently csstricks. Hi, im working on a web form that has a panel i want to use up most of the screen. The only thing your missing is setting html to height. Once you are ready, read on to learn both why you have such a bizarre height and how to fix it so that our body element truly takes up 100% of the available space. Percentage width floats cause justified text to move. It displays ok on chrome and ff but on ie, image and tables are not covering 100% of width. Im trying to create some reusable css classes for more consistency and less clutter on my site, and im stuck on trying to standardize one thing i use. Hiding vertical scrollbars with pure css in chrome, ie 6. Starting in windows internet explorer 8, the ihtmlrulestylebackgroundpositionx property is an extension to cascading style sheets css, and can be used as a synonym for backgroundpositionx in ie8 standards mode as of internet explorer for windows phone 8. I would consider setting it to change the style sheet for the older, incompatiable browsers, and cross fingers than new browsers could cope. But even in css2 you can center blocks vertically, by combining a few properties.

If youd like to contribute to the interactive examples project, please. In this case i found that i did not need to set the width of these containers except on the element container where i added 101% to hide the scrollbar. In html and css, some of the greatest mysteries revolve around two things. The dimensions of the entire browser window including taskbars and such. The innerheight property returns the height of a window s content area.

Until now, the only way to emulate min width is to use either javascript or internet explorer expressions indirect javascript, but now theres another solution. Deleting it will help the social media buttons, too. For example, i just want to shrink the image by half by resizing it to 50%. The minwidth and maxwidth properties override the width property. Webkitblink provides two pseudo classes to style the progress element. I found a strange ie8 bug dealing with images and the css maxwidth property. The css expression attribute enables javascript commands to be executed within internet explorer. How to fix internet explorer 7 bug when using percentage widths for layout. I am trying to resize an img with a percentage of itself. The overflowing content can be manipulated with the overflow property. Css differences in internet explorer 6, 7 and 8 smashing. Centering percentage widthheight elements csstricks.

Working with textarea widths can be painful if you want the textarea to span 100% width. If it is not checked, the svg file will have a hardcoded width and height. Ie css to treat ie as though its always a specific predefined width e. So by setting height andor width for example to 100px, borders to 10px and. It prevents the used value of the width property from becoming larger than the value specified by maxwidth. Pull that up in firefox or internet explorer 67 and youll see what you expect to see. In this tutorial, you are going to learn about the most common ie bugs and rendering disparities and how to easily squash them or deal with them.

Microsoft officially stopped supporting ie8, ie9 and ie10 over three years ago. Luckily theres a quick css solution to this problem. Ie5 and percentage widths given at the moment everyone is getting the reduced style sheet version, it would be an improvement. After many hours of experimenting, ive found a css only answer. One of the most bizarre statistical facts in relation to browser use has to be the virtual widespread numbers that currently exist in the use of internet explorer versions 6, 7 and 8\. Percentage values are not allowed on border widths not even left and right and heres a codepen showing this in action, using topbottom paddingmargins set with percentages, along with a setwidth container. Why percentagebased designs dont work in every browser. How to use css to solve minwidth problems in internet. The width property sets or returns the width an element. Ie8 screen resolution we recently had the resolution change dramatically in internet explorer 8 and it is so small that we can hardly read the screen. In my case the outercontainer in in a container fixed to the page and its width is a percentage. Now that there is an actual svg to work with, we can create a simple animation to see how this all works.

I like the viewport units method because ive found it to be pretty flexible, all i have to do is change the values of the arguments passed to the mixin for a different aspect ratio. And with small screens responsive design being big. Setting widthheight as percentage minus pixels 8 ive seen this question asked in a couple other contexts on so, but i thought it would be worth asking again for my particular case. Use the outerwidth and outerheight properties to get the widthheight of the browser window. Because if the textareas containing element has padding, your width.

Css level 2 doesnt have a property for centering things vertically. The aspect ratio of an element describes the proportional relationship between its width and its height. In this demo well change the background color, borderradius and then apply inset box shadow to the progress element container. Up to 60% of your development can be wasted just trying to squash out ie specific bugs which isnt really a productive use of your time. Set div height as percentage of window hi all i know this is simple but i just cant work it out. Css backgrounds and borders module level 3, section 3. Percent is a measurement unit relative to the containing block. Css differences in internet explorer 6, 7 and 8 smashing magazine. I used the web for a day on internet explorer 8 smashing. Defines the width as a percentage of the containing blocks width. Starting in windows internet explorer 9, the background of an element can have multiple layers. The, ive checked the original plugins link at ie8 and i can see that its the problem of that tooltip actually. Adjusting the percentage of screen size microsoft community.

Ive personally used a pure css method, viewport units and calc and a bit of sass for keeping my html slides and everything on them proportional. The height css property specifies the height of an element. The width of an element does not include padding, borders, or margins. The advances have mostly been in the css support, which has actually moved ie forward towards the. In the html and css examples below, the width of the three div elements are set to different values using the ihtmlrulestyle width property. The width property is set to auto, the default value, for the first div, 350px for the second div, and 20% for the third div, or 20% of the width of the parent object. If boxsizing is set to borderbox, however, it instead determines the height of the border area. It was strange because it worked fine in ie7 and firefox. The value is a percentage of the width or height of the object.

As of this writing, internet explorer holds about a 65% market share combined across all their currently used browsers. All dimensions for anything on the slide are either set in. I want to set the two divs height as a percentage of the window. It seems like this should be one of the easiest things to understand in css. I looked more closely into the asian stats, noting the proportion of ie8. We think we accidentally triggered an obscure shortcut by holding down the control key too long. In ie8, if the actual image width was larger than the maxwidth value then the image was resized properly, but the table cell was not. The maxwidth css property sets the maximum width of an element.

In the web development community, this number is much lower, showing about a 40% share. If you want a blocklevel element to fill any remaining space inside of its parent, then its simple just add width. In the absence of any css rules defining the display width of the image, it will still work in most browsers. It no longer fires resize events when the window is resized.

And the simple css working for all browsers except ie. You can test by temporarily removing the minwidth or the width. Indeed, by taking advantage of ie s proprietary css attribute, expression, you too can whip ie widths and heights into desirable proportions. Scaledproportional content with css and javascript css. Before the advent of css, the display width of an image was controlled by the width attribute. Adjusting the percentage of screen size i previously had a function on the bar at the bottom of my acreen which allowed for changing a percentage number which made the screen larger or smaller. By default, it sets the width of the content area, but if boxsizing is set to borderbox, it sets the width of the border area. Maximum and minimum height and width in internet explorer. Do the math and you end up with columns set to a width of 6. Hi, ive come across a nasty ie problem whereby input text elements set with a width of 100% in css resize to the width of the content rather than the container resulting in pages being thrown. Modern browsers will calculate the width of the box to be 124px. But, ive noticed that it has a major problem at ie8 browser.

965 1413 608 264 1021 1572 898 431 1125 1468 1094 609 1410 450 989 1208 1599 86 1526 70 1379 809 727 945 292 1449 955 150 1351 64 553 539 1531 1393 79 419 1074 1119 1377 168 980 1335 1136 1433 689 164 292